Beans to Cup Coffee Machine

They make use of high-pressure to force water through the ground beans, and then add foam or milk to create your preferred drink. They are great for workplaces that are not hospitable, such as offices and other places who need a quick and easy method of making great coffee.

They usually offer a lot of personalisation that allows you to alter various aspects of the process and the drink the drink itself.

Freshly Ground Beans

When coffee beans are ground fresh they release volatile compounds that cause many different aromatic scents. Freshly ground coffee acquires its flavor and aroma from these volatile compounds. If a bag of preground beans is kept on the shelf, it will lose its aromas and tastes with time. Bean-to cup machines grind the coffee beans right before brewing, ensuring that you always get the most delicious and full-bodied cup of coffee.

A lot of bean-to-cup coffee makers come with settings that allow you to adjust the strength of the grind, size and temperature. You can pick from a wide range of beverages, including cappuccino, espresso, and latte. This variety of choices lets you customize your coffee to your own personal preferences and tastes. The best bean-to-cup machines come with simple controls, a display that shows the amount of coffee left and a movable grinder and filter for easy cleaning.

Some bean-to-cup machines come with a built-in grinder, making it even easier to create the perfect grind. These machines are constructed of durable materials that can withstand heavy usage and last for years. They are also usually priced higher than traditional coffee makers, however, they can save money over the long term by reducing the need for regular store purchases of pre-ground coffee.

The bean-to-cup process is also more sustainable than using ground coffee that is already ground. This is because the grounds are properly removed and not disposed of in landfills. The coffee maker also uses less paper and has a lower electricity cost.

A bean-to-cup machine can be an excellent option for offices, since it can assist employees to be more efficient and boost their productivity. Businesses can save money by not having to purchase barista coffees as often. The machine can also be used to make other drinks, such as hot chocolate.

A bean-to-cup machine unlike instant coffee which is typically made using chemicals, makes coffee that is fresh and high quality each time. They are simple to maintain and can be modified to various brewing styles.
